Acute angles are angles that are less than 90 degrees. 90-degree angles are in the shape of a L, since the given angle is smaller than a 90-degree angle it is deemed as an "acute angle" or the first option.

Obtuse angles are angles that are greater than 90 degrees, or wider than a L shaped angle, in this case it is not.

Right angles are exactly 90-degree angles, or a L, in this case it is not.

Straight angles are straight lines, they do not have a shape and they are exactly 180 degrees.
